Learning unit contents

Implementation of a GIS in remote server following precise specifications (application geo-marketing, risk analysis, ...) and using all the notions seen in the courses of GIS and advanced GIS:
- Design of a spatial database
- Data integration
- Implementation of a spatial data server (WMS, WFS, ...)
- Server treatments
- Implementation of a web interface
- Management of user privileges
- Transactional and decisional aspects
- Manipulation of spatial data exchange formats (GeoJSON, ...)
